Arsenal Clinch Premier League as Fernandes Wins PFA
Bruno Fernandes has been named the PFA Players’ Player of the Year for the 2025-26 season after a record-breaking campaign in which he tallied 21 Premier League assists. He becomes the first Manchester United player to win the award since Wayne Rooney in 2010, completing a trio of major honours that also include the Premier League and Football Writers’ Association awards this season. Arsenal sealed the Premier League title, with Declan Rice, David Raya and Gabriel Magalhães included in the Team of the Year as the Gunners triumphed. Nico O’Reilly was named the Men’s Young Player of the Year for Manchester City, and Bunny Shaw won the Women’s Player of the Year as City claimed the WSL title. The awards cycle highlighted English football’s top talents across men’s and women’s competitions, with City and Arsenal both prominent throughout the honours.
